Scouting is a uniformed organisation.
All
Explorers are expected to wear their uniform for unit Meetings, when
arriving and departing from camps and for other events such as Parades.
Boys and girls should take pride in their uniform and do their best to
look smart.
Our Uniform consists
of:

Light brown
explorer Shirt
Group Neckerchief - Green and Gold - this must be worn on every occasion
the uniform is worn
- Leather Woggle - this would
be worn with the neckerchief
- Navy Blue Scout activity trousers,
skirts or shorts (no other colours of trousers are acceptable)
-
Scout belt
- Suitable Shoes
- Smart shoes (must
be worn on formal occasions )

When members join Scouting,
they will be given a Neckerchief and Woggle which they will carry
with them through their life in Scouting. If for any reason this needs
replacing then replacements can be purchased via Leaders - the current
cost (2009) is £4.00
When members joint he Unit they will be allowed a bedding in period, this is usually four weeks; once settled in we would expect
the new member to wear
Uniform. After 4 to 6 weeks members will be asked if they are ready to
commit and make their promise.
Explorers will not be allowed to enrol
without Uniform. Once
enrolled Explorers can take part fully in the Explorers programme.
Explorers will not be allowed to take part in the Scouting programme, earn
Badges, Go For it's, Yearly Challenges, attend Camps and External
Activities when not wearing a Uniform.
